North India is mostly made up of alluvial soils, but there are also mountain and submountain soils, teral soils, grey and brown soils, and desert soils.
There are 8 types of soils in India. 1.Alluvial soils 2.Black soils 3.Red soils 4.Laterite soils 5.Moutainous soils 6.Desert soils 7.Saline soils 8.Peat soils
